Specifications That Aren’t Just Numbers

Chemists don’t look at a table of Iodotrifluoromethane specifications for fun—they dive into those specs because an impurity, or even a trace contaminant, breaks a process or ruins an expensive batch. I’ve seen research teams compare Iodotrifluoromethane models by GC purity, moisture content, and storage stability. A company that can back up its Iodotrifluoromethane specification with third-party analytical data and direct support always finds itself ahead in technical bids. That matters when a launch or a patent hinges on a single lot of material.

Price Isn’t Just a Number Either

Anyone who’s bought chemicals at scale knows the listed Iodotrifluoromethane price doesn’t tell the full story. Price swings with global demand, supply chain pressures, and even regulation. Plenty of junior buyers chase the cheapest Iodotrifluoromethane supplier, only to find costs climb later from quality checks, waste disposal, and downtime. I’ve learned that most customers prefer to buy Iodotrifluoromethane from manufacturers with a stable history, who don’t play games with batch consistency or delivery schedules.
